With the BBS racing wheels, the primary use is for center locks. You can see these wheels on race cars on TV. Getting the holes drilled for your bolt pattern is an option. Unfortunately, if going with the bolt pattern, BBS do not offer a BBS center cap option. The FVD dumby center locks are the only option to fill the hole. At least this is how I understand it to be.
